To... Fact checked. American depositary receipts (ADRs) are shares of foreign companies that are traded on US stock exchanges. They were specifically created to give US investors access to foreign stocks without the added step of dealing in foreign stock markets. Access real-time market data to trade around the world.Yes, as a U.S. investor, you can trade Hong Kong stocks. It is possible to gain exposure to Hong Kong stocks through exchange traded funds (ETFs), though you do not own the stocks outright.
